    3. Harbin Itinerary Overview
      • Best come in Dec – Jan, and no later than mid Feb
      • Friday Overnight Train from Beijing (Z or T train)
        • Leave @ 9pm, sleep, and arrive @ 7-8am
      • Harbin City
        • Ice-Lantern Festival (Zhaolin Park)
        • Church of Hagia Sophia
        • Zhongshan Street
      • Sun Island
        • Walk across Song Jiang River on ice (fun)
        • Eat Song Jiang Fish on Wood Stove (must eat)
        • Snow Sculptures
        • Siberian Tiger Park (must see)
        • Ice and Snow World (must see)
      • Other attractions not recommended by Chinese (who know better!!)
    4. Route to/from Harbin
      • Take train at Beijing Train Station
        • 420 RMB one-way for soft-bed
        • One-night sleep
        • Often difficult to buy return ticket, fly back if you can’t get tickets
        • (Honestly) one train experience is good enough, I like my bed more than train’s
      • Take bus from Harbin Train Station
        • Bus 103, 1 RMB, about 3 stops
        • Walk straight and turn right after a couple blocks to Zhongshan Street
      • Stay at HomeInns near Zhongshan Street (2 blocks off)
        • HomeInn is decent Chinese economy stays (e.g. think HolidayInn)
        • 200 RMB per night, decent, clean, well managed
      • Fly back from Harbin Airport
        • Expect 120 RMB taxi to airport from city
    5. Harbin Routes (do-able in 1 day)
      • Start from Church of Sophia
      • Walk to Zhongshan Street (10 min)
      • Walk down Zhongshan street
        • Russian-style buildings
        • Shopping
      • Arrive Anti-Flood Park
      • Walk Across SongJiang River on Ice
      • See Snow Carving Festival
      • Take a private taxi
        • Eat SongJiang Fish for lunch
        • See Siberian Tiger Park (2 hr)
        • To Ice and Snow world (~4:30pm)
      • Taxi/bus back to Zhaolin park
        • Ice sculpture
      • Check out Zhongshan Street at night
        • Ice sculptures with lights
      • Leave Harbin (10pm flight)

    6. Church of Hagia Sophia
      • Russian Style
      • Only remaining authentic church
      • 15 RMB to get inside
        • not worth it
        • nothing original inside
      • Nice to walk around in the plaza
    7. Anti-Flood Park
      • Nice view of the lake
      • Walk across river or take the cart (30-40 RMB)
        • Recommend walking across (10 min and hear the cracking noise = fun)
    8. Snow Carving Festival
      • Best viewed in Dec to Jan, no later than mid Feb
      • Everything made in snow (man-made)
        • Natural snow don’t get to this tall 
    9. Song Jiang Fish (Must Eat)
      • Fatty fish from under the river (look at the size of that fish head)
      • Very tasty (expect 400-500 RMB per fish)
      • You will see Hong Kong or Taiwan food connoisseurs coming to eat
        • Only eat at places with wood stoves (traditional cooking)
    10. Siberian Tiger Park (must see)
      • > 600 tigers (they release some back to wild every year)
      • Biggest Tiger Park in the world
      • Watch shows where they feed on cows
      • You will pay more for taxi because they wait for you there
    11. Siberian Tiger Park (cont.)
      • Many tigers napping
      • Next to each other for warmth (too cold?)
      • Lazy afternoon
    12. Siberian Tiger Park (cont.)
      • Extremely rare white tiger
      • Extremely rare Liger (1000-1 chance) – mix of male lion and female tiger
    13. Ice and Snow World (must see)
      • Ice all taken from the Song Jiang River
      • Magnificent buildings built from ice
      • Represent famous buildings from around-the-world

    17. Ice-Lantern Festival (optional)
      • Smaller version of the Ice Snow World
      • Have ice sculpture contests with teams from around the world
      • More for kids, in the city
